土木工程施工课程作为土木工程及工程管理专业的学科基础课和核心专业课程,在疫情防控期间"停课不停教""停课不停学"的要求下,通过线上平台进行授课。由于土木工程施工课程内容庞杂、综合性强、实践性强,且章节之间关联性较弱,探究既能使学生快速适应,又能保证教学质量的在线教学方法至关重要。以华南某高校土木工程施工课程为例,基于中国大学MOOC、建筑云课、腾讯课堂、QQ群等线上平台讲授教学内容,并运用问卷调查对课程线上教学效果进行评价。结果表明,线上教学为学生提供了丰富灵活的学习方式,显著提高了学生的自主学习能力,扩大了学生的知识面,达到了较好的学习效果。 相似文献

Connectivism, which has been argued to be a new learning theory, has emerged in the field of online learning during the last decade. On the World Wide Web at least, connectivism promises to establish learning spaces similar to those that Ivan Illich imagined in ‘Deschooling Society’, through so‐called massive online open courses (MOOCs). In this paper, we critically examine the theoretical postulates of connectivism and identify three important psychological and epistemological problems, namely the lack of a solution to the learning paradox, the underconceptualization of interaction and the inability to explain concept development. Some of the theoretical deficiencies in question may explain certain learning problems experienced by participants in MOOCs. The paper concludes that, although MOOCs are a worthwhile experience and ought to be continued, connectivism as a learning theory has significant theoretical problems and should be profoundly revised if it is to explain and foster learning in such environments. 相似文献
